Abstract

A mask collecting device having a crushing function, comprising a collecting box (1), characterized in that the top of the collecting box (1) is of an opening structure, two symmetrical right-angle triangular prisms (2) are fixedly connected to two sides of the inner wall of the opening structure, and a placement hole (3) is reserved between the two right-angle triangular prisms (2); two symmetrical position-limiting sliding holes (4) are formed on the two right-angle triangular prisms (2); a crushing mechanism (5) is slidably mounted inside the position-limiting sliding holes (4); sliding grooves (6) are formed on both sides of the top of the collecting box (1). Heaters (11) are mounted on both sides of the collecting box (1), and hot air generated by the heaters (11) is fed into the collecting box (1) by means of connecting pipes (12) to implement high-temperature sterilization on a waste mask. The crushing mechanism (5) is mounted inside the collecting box (1), the crushing mechanism (5) also moves back and forth between two partitions (21) inside the collecting box (1) while moving a sealing cover (9), and the waste mask inside the collecting box (1) is crushed by means of the crushing mechanism (5), thereby effectively preventing the waste mask from being recycled.

工作原理:使用时,通过把手20推动密封盖9,从而带动密封盖9底部两侧的限位滑块8在滑槽6和限位槽7内前后滑动,保证了密封盖9移动轨迹不偏移,然后人们将废弃的口罩丢入到收集箱1内,废弃口罩可能刚好从两个直角三棱柱板2之间预留的放置孔3内或者从两个直角三棱柱板2上开设的限位滑孔4 内落入到收集箱1内部的两个隔板21之间,当然可能性较大的还是顺着两个直角三棱柱板2滑入到放置孔3内在到收集箱1内部的两个隔板21之间,在加工制作时,应将两个直角三棱柱板2的上表面做光滑处理,人们在通过把手20将密封盖9关闭,在磁铁与铁片的相互吸引力作用下,密封盖9会更加紧密结合,在前后移动密封盖9的同时,密封盖9会通过两个限位滑杆5a在限位滑孔4内前后移动,从而带动两个第一破碎刀5d和一个第二破碎刀5g在收集箱1内部前后移动,实现初步的对废弃口罩进行破碎处理,与此同时,加热器11也在工作,加热器11产生的热风通过连接管12进入到收集箱1内部保证收集箱1内部处于一个高温环境下,从而起到对废弃口罩进行高温杀菌的效果,一段时间后,工作人员在清理收集箱1内部的废弃口罩时,打开驱动电机5b,驱动电机5b通过第一转轴5c带动两个第一破碎刀5d进行转动,与此同时,第一转轴5c通过第一皮带轮5e带动皮带5i转动,皮带5i在带动第二皮带轮5h转动,第二皮带轮5h通过第二转轴5f带动第二破碎刀5g也随着一起转动,然后工作人员通过把手20推动密封盖9前后移动,密封盖9前后移动的同时,两个限位滑杆5a以及凸形滑块5k会分别在两个限位滑孔4和凸形滑槽5j内前后移动,从而带动两个第一破碎刀5d和一个第二破碎刀5g在收集箱1内部前后移动,从而有效的对收集箱1内部的废弃口罩进行破碎处理,破碎完成后,松开螺栓螺母组件17,拿走放料挡板13,收集箱1内部的废弃口罩便可以顺着四个依次连接的梯形斜板18从放料孔中流出。Working principle: When in use, push the sealing cover 9 through the handle 20, thereby driving the limit sliders 8 on both sides of the bottom of the sealing cover 9 to slide back and forth in the chute 6 and the limit groove 7, ensuring that the moving track of the sealing cover 9 is not biased Then people throw the discarded masks into the collection box 1, and the discarded masks may just come from the placement hole 3 reserved between the two right-angled triangular prism plates 2 or from the limit opening on the two right-angled triangular prism plates 2. The sliding hole 4 falls between the two partitions 21 inside the collection box 1. Of course, it is more likely to slide into the placement hole 3 along the two right-angled triangular prism plates 2 into the inside of the collection box 1. Between the two partitions 21, during processing, the upper surfaces of the two right-angled triangular prism plates 2 should be smoothed, and people will close the sealing cover 9 through the handle 20, and the mutual attraction between the magnet and the iron sheet will Next, the sealing cover 9 will be more closely combined, while moving the sealing cover 9 back and forth, the sealing cover 9 will move back and forth in the limit sliding hole 4 through the two limit slide bars 5a, thereby driving the two first crushing knives 5d And a second crushing knife 5g moves back and forth inside the collection box 1 to realize preliminary crushing of the discarded masks. At the same time, the heater 11 is also working, and the hot air generated by the heater 11 enters the collection box through the connecting pipe 12 1 The inside ensures that the inside of the collection box 1 is in a high-temperature environment, thereby achieving the effect of high-temperature sterilization of the discarded masks. After a period of time, when the staff cleans up the discarded masks inside the collection box 1, turn on the drive motor 5b and drive the motor 5b The first rotating shaft 5c drives the two first crushing knives 5d to rotate. At the same time, the first rotating shaft 5c drives the belt 5i to rotate through the first pulley 5e, and the belt 5i drives the second pulley 5h to rotate. The second pulley 5h passes through the first pulley 5e. The second rotating shaft 5f drives the second crushing knife 5g to rotate together, and then the staff pushes the sealing cover 9 to move back and forth through the handle 20. When the sealing cover 9 moves back and forth, the two limit slide bars 5a and the convex slider 5k will move Respectively move back and forth in the two limit sliding holes 4 and the convex chute 5j, thereby driving two first crushing knives 5d and one second crushing knife 5g to move back and forth inside the collection box 1, thereby effectively cleaning the collection box 1 The waste masks inside are crushed. After the crushing is completed, the bolt and nut assembly 17 is loosened, and the discharge baffle 13 is taken away. The waste masks inside the collection box 1 can be discharged from the discharge along the four sequentially connected trapezoidal inclined plates 18. out of the hole.
